Folios 263-264: George Reynolds, Deal. Informing that Martin Smith of the Ramsgate Rendevous broke his leg while boarding the [brig Mahon?], on the service of impressing. He was taken on shore under the care of the Ramsgate Surgeon, Mr Daniel, whose bill is enclosed, toether with the Declaration of Martin Smith.
Folio 265-266: enclosure with folios 263-264. The invoice of the Surgeon M Daniel for treating the leg fracture of Martin Smith on 28 October 1806, and the cost of the medicines. the total was £6.9s.6d.
Folio 267: enclosure with folios 263-264. Declaration of Martin Smith about his injury, and a Petition for the expenses to be refunded.
